数字孪生渲染引擎如何实现实时互动体验?
随着科技的不断发展,数字孪生技术逐渐成为各行各业关注的焦点。数字孪生渲染引擎作为数字孪生技术的重要组成部分,其如何实现实时互动体验成为人们关注的焦点。本文将从数字孪生渲染引擎的定义、实现原理、关键技术以及应用场景等方面进行详细阐述。
一、数字孪生渲染引擎的定义
数字孪生渲染引擎是一种能够实时渲染三维场景的软件系统,通过将现实世界的物体、环境、动作等信息进行数字化处理,实现对现实世界的虚拟复制。数字孪生渲染引擎在数字孪生技术中扮演着至关重要的角色,它可以将现实世界与虚拟世界无缝对接,为用户提供实时、沉浸式的互动体验。
二、数字孪生渲染引擎的实现原理
数字孪生渲染引擎的实现原理主要包括以下几个方面:
数据采集:通过传感器、摄像头等设备采集现实世界的物体、环境、动作等信息,并将其转化为数字信号。
数据处理:对采集到的数据进行处理,包括图像识别、物体识别、动作识别等,提取出有用的信息。
三维建模:根据处理后的数据,构建三维模型,实现对现实世界的虚拟复制。
渲染引擎:利用渲染技术将三维模型转化为可视化的图像,实现实时渲染。
交互设计:设计用户与虚拟世界之间的交互方式,包括输入、输出、反馈等。
实时优化:根据用户反馈和系统运行情况,对渲染引擎进行实时优化,提高互动体验。
三、数字孪生渲染引擎的关键技术
三维建模技术:三维建模技术是数字孪生渲染引擎的基础,主要包括几何建模、纹理映射、光照处理等。
渲染技术:渲染技术是数字孪生渲染引擎的核心,主要包括光线追踪、阴影处理、反走样等。
交互技术:交互技术是数字孪生渲染引擎的关键,主要包括输入设备识别、输出设备控制、交互反馈等。
网络技术:网络技术是实现数字孪生渲染引擎实时互动的基础,主要包括实时通信、数据传输、网络优化等。
人工智能技术:人工智能技术可以用于优化数字孪生渲染引擎的性能,提高互动体验。
四、数字孪生渲染引擎的应用场景
工业制造:数字孪生渲染引擎可以应用于工业制造领域,实现产品设计和生产过程的虚拟仿真,提高生产效率。
建筑设计:数字孪生渲染引擎可以应用于建筑设计领域,实现建筑方案的虚拟展示和互动体验。
娱乐产业:数字孪生渲染引擎可以应用于娱乐产业,如虚拟现实游戏、电影特效等,为用户提供沉浸式体验。
医疗领域:数字孪生渲染引擎可以应用于医疗领域,如虚拟手术、医学教育等,提高医疗水平。
城市规划:数字孪生渲染引擎可以应用于城市规划领域,实现城市景观的虚拟展示和互动体验。
总之,数字孪生渲染引擎在实现实时互动体验方面具有广阔的应用前景。随着技术的不断发展和创新,数字孪生渲染引擎将为各行各业带来更多可能性,推动社会进步。
猜你喜欢:镍钴分离